分布式对象存储有哪些,深入解析分布式对象存储系统,原理、类型与应用
- 综合资讯
- 2025-03-20 17:08:36
- 4

分布式对象存储包括HDFS、Ceph、GlusterFS等系统,深入解析了分布式对象存储原理,涵盖数据分片、复制、一致性等,类型上分为基于文件系统和基于对象存储,应用场...
分布式对象存储包括HDFS、Ceph、GlusterFS等系统,深入解析了分布式对象存储原理,涵盖数据分片、复制、一致性等,类型上分为基于文件系统和基于对象存储,应用场景广泛,如大数据处理、云存储等。
随着互联网技术的飞速发展,数据量呈爆炸式增长,传统的存储方式已无法满足日益增长的数据存储需求,分布式对象存储系统作为一种新型存储技术,因其高效、可靠、可扩展等特点,逐渐成为数据存储领域的研究热点,本文将深入解析分布式对象存储系统的原理、类型与应用,以期为相关领域的研究和实践提供参考。
图片来源于网络,如有侵权联系删除
分布式对象存储系统原理
分布式存储架构
分布式对象存储系统采用分布式存储架构,将数据分散存储在多个节点上,以提高数据存储的可靠性和可扩展性,每个节点负责存储一部分数据,节点之间通过网络进行通信,协同完成数据的读写操作。
对象存储模型
分布式对象存储系统采用对象存储模型,将数据以对象的形式存储,每个对象包含数据本身以及元数据信息,如对象ID、创建时间、修改时间等,对象存储模型具有以下特点:
(1)数据结构简单,易于实现;
(2)支持海量数据存储;
(3)具有良好的可扩展性;
(4)支持数据备份和恢复。
分布式存储协议
分布式对象存储系统采用分布式存储协议,如Gossip协议、Chord协议等,实现节点之间的通信和协作,这些协议能够保证节点之间的高效、可靠通信,提高系统的整体性能。
分布式对象存储系统类型
文件系统类
文件系统类分布式对象存储系统以文件系统为基础,将数据以文件的形式存储,如HDFS(Hadoop Distributed File System)和Ceph等,这类系统具有以下特点:
(1)支持海量数据存储;
(2)具有良好的可扩展性;
(3)易于实现;
(4)支持数据备份和恢复。
对象存储类
对象存储类分布式对象存储系统以对象存储模型为基础,将数据以对象的形式存储,如Amazon S3、OpenStack Swift等,这类系统具有以下特点:
(1)数据结构简单,易于实现;
图片来源于网络,如有侵权联系删除
(2)支持海量数据存储;
(3)具有良好的可扩展性;
(4)支持数据备份和恢复。
分布式数据库类
分布式数据库类分布式对象存储系统以数据库为基础,将数据以数据库的形式存储,如Apache Cassandra、Amazon DynamoDB等,这类系统具有以下特点:
(1)支持海量数据存储;
(2)具有良好的可扩展性;
(3)支持高并发读写操作;
(4)支持数据备份和恢复。
分布式对象存储系统应用
大数据存储
分布式对象存储系统在处理大数据存储方面具有显著优势,通过将数据分散存储在多个节点上,分布式对象存储系统可以有效地提高数据存储的可靠性和可扩展性,满足大数据存储需求。
云计算平台
分布式对象存储系统在云计算平台中扮演着重要角色,作为云存储服务提供商,分布式对象存储系统可以为用户提供高效、可靠、可扩展的存储服务,满足云计算平台对数据存储的需求。
物联网
随着物联网技术的快速发展,分布式对象存储系统在物联网领域具有广泛的应用前景,通过将物联网设备产生的海量数据存储在分布式对象存储系统中,可以实现对数据的集中管理和高效处理。
高性能计算
分布式对象存储系统在支持高性能计算方面具有显著优势,通过将计算任务所需的数据存储在分布式对象存储系统中,可以减少数据传输时间,提高计算效率。
分布式对象存储系统作为一种新型存储技术,具有高效、可靠、可扩展等特点,在数据存储领域具有广泛的应用前景,本文从分布式对象存储系统的原理、类型与应用等方面进行了深入解析,以期为相关领域的研究和实践提供参考,随着技术的不断发展,分布式对象存储系统将在更多领域发挥重要作用。
本文链接:https://www.zhitaoyun.cn/1847023.html
发表评论